The integration of Glaze N2-Free provides significant advantages by neutralizing the oxygen inhibition layer, guaranteeing complete polymerization, and eliminating the tacky surfaces typically caused by oxygen exposure during curing. The result is a smooth, glossy, and highly durable finish that not only strengthens restorations but also delivers a natural, translucent appearance.

Brush on a light even coat of Glaze N₂‑Free, a light-curable universal sealant designed for surface characterization across a wide range of dental substrates – brush on an even coat of glaze and tack cure.

Apply Palette 2.0 shades selecting from a multitude of shades to precisely match hue, chroma, and value. Apply Palette shades, tack cure each layer, and blend with glaze for added depth.

Lastly add an additional coat of Glaze N₂‑Free to seal the surface and creates a durable finish to enhance wear resistance and ensure stain retention.

The final post‑curing process is vital as it completes polymerization for the restoration as it fuses the adhesives, stains, and glaze into a cohesive, high-strength restoration.
